Abstract

The initial CeTPD liquid handler requirement did not materialise due to funding. Therefore this award relates to subsequent service of existing systems and supply of liquid handlers and related accessories, consumables, upgrades, extended warranty and or service, maintenance and or repair referred to within the Contract Notice. Potential cumulative spend value of purchases under this agreement will not exceed GBP 1.5M over the initial five (5) years. Total value of procurement advised within II.1.7 is GBP 1.5M

VI.4.3) Review procedure

Precise information on deadline(s) for review procedures:

The University shall incorporate a minimum of TEN (10) calendar days standstill period between notification to Tenderers of the intention to award the contract and the final conclusion of the award of contract. This period allows unsuccessful Tenderers to seek further debriefing from the contracting authority before the contract is entered into. Applicants have TWO (2) working days from the notification of the award decision to request additional debriefing and that information has to be provided a minimum of THREE (3) working days before the expiry of the standstill period.
